According to recently approved procedures for populating the IETF Trust <​https://tools.ietf.org/html/draft-ietf-iasa2-trust-update-02 <https://tools.ietf.org/html/draft-ietf-iasa2-trust-update-02>>, the IESG is required to appoint one person to the IETF Trust for a one-year term to begin in March 2019. The IESG has appointed Stephan Wenger. 

I would like to congratulate Stephan and thank him for volunteering for this task. I would also like to thank those who provided feedback to the IESG on this selection.
